Universal allows complimentary lockers based on basic necessities (purse, cell, wallet, keys, glasses). If those lockers aren't sufficient, you can either split it up or pay the $2 for a bigger locker. There is absolutely no reason why someone with 3 kids should be able to have no issues with a locker rental vs a party of one unless you're overpacking. If you're overpacking, you're more than welcome to do so - but that's not a Universal issue; hence the whole "this is a Jerrod issue".
